Inflatable Bubble Runner Rescued

Reza Baluchi fled Iran when he was young to escape persecution and came to the United States and became a citizen. He was found off the coast of Florida in an inflatable bubble that allowed him to run across water. His goal was to run from Florida to Bermuda to encourage world peace. Baluchi left for this voyage with nothing more than a few protein bars, some bottles of water, a GPS, and a satellite phone. He did not get far off the coast before he got caught in the Gulf Stream and he could not get out of it. Baluchi ended up about 70 miles east of St. Augustine. When the coast guard found him was exhausted and disoriented. Officials took Baluchi to a nearby hospital, no injuries were found. Baluchi said that he has already run across the US twice and around it's perimeter once.
